/* ========== ナビゲーションのリストの設定 ========== */
	#navigation a{
		width:160px;
		height:20px;
		margin:0px;
		padding:0px;
		display:block;
		text-decoration:none;
		}
	#navigation ul{
		margin:0px;
		padding:0px;
		list-style:none;
		}
	#navigation li{
		display:inline;
		}
		
/* ========== ナビゲーションのロールオーバーの設定 ========== */
	#navigation_title_01 {text-indent:-5000px;background:url(images_brand/navigation_title.gif) 0px 0px no-repeat;}
	#navigation_title_02 {text-indent:-5000px;background:url(images_brand/navigation_title.gif) 0px -40px no-repeat;}
		
	#navigation_item_01 a{text-indent:-5000px;background:url(images_brand/navigation_item.gif) 0px 0px no-repeat;}
	#navigation_item_01 a:hover{text-indent:-5000px;background:url(images_brand/navigation_item.gif) -160px 0px no-repeat;}
		
	#navigation_item_02 a{text-indent:-5000px;background:url(images_brand/navigation_item.gif) 0px -20px no-repeat;}
	#navigation_item_02 a:hover{text-indent:-5000px;background:url(images_brand/navigation_item.gif) -160px -20px no-repeat;}
	
		#navigation_item_02_01 a{text-indent:-5000px;background:url(images_brand/navigation_item.gif) 0px -40px no-repeat;}
		#navigation_item_02_01 a:hover{text-indent:-5000px;background:url(images_brand/navigation_item.gif) -160px -40px no-repeat;}
	
		#navigation_item_02_02 a{text-indent:-5000px;background:url(images_brand/navigation_item.gif) 0px -60px no-repeat;}
		#navigation_item_02_02 a:hover{text-indent:-5000px;background:url(images_brand/navigation_item.gif) -160px -60px no-repeat;}
	
		#navigation_item_02_03 a{text-indent:-5000px;background:url(images_brand/navigation_item.gif) 0px -80px no-repeat;}
		#navigation_item_02_03 a:hover{text-indent:-5000px;background:url(images_brand/navigation_item.gif) -160px -80px no-repeat;}
	
	#navigation_item_03 a{text-indent:-5000px;background:url(images_brand/navigation_item.gif) 0px -100px no-repeat;}
	#navigation_item_03 a:hover{text-indent:-5000px;background:url(images_brand/navigation_item.gif) -160px -100px no-repeat;}
	
	#navigation_item_04 a{text-indent:-5000px;background:url(images_brand/navigation_item.gif) 0px -120px no-repeat;}
	#navigation_item_04 a:hover{text-indent:-5000px;background:url(images_brand/navigation_item.gif) -160px -120px no-repeat;}
	
	#navigation_item_05 a{text-indent:-5000px;background:url(images_brand/navigation_item.gif) 0px -140px no-repeat;}
	#navigation_item_05 a:hover{text-indent:-5000px;background:url(images_brand/navigation_item.gif) -160px -140px no-repeat;}
	
	#navigation_item_06 a{text-indent:-5000px;background:url(images_brand/navigation_item.gif) 0px -160px no-repeat;}
	#navigation_item_06 a:hover{text-indent:-5000px;background:url(images_brand/navigation_item.gif) -160px -160px no-repeat;}
	
	#navigation_item_07 a{text-indent:-5000px;background:url(images_brand/navigation_item.gif) 0px -180px no-repeat;}
	#navigation_item_07 a:hover{text-indent:-5000px;background:url(images_brand/navigation_item.gif) -160px -180px no-repeat;}
	
	#navigation_item_08 a{text-indent:-5000px;background:url(images_brand/navigation_item.gif) 0px -200px no-repeat;}
	#navigation_item_08 a:hover{text-indent:-5000px;background:url(images_brand/navigation_item.gif) -160px -200px no-repeat;}
	
	#navigation_item_09 a{text-indent:-5000px;background:url(images_brand/navigation_item.gif) 0px -220px no-repeat;}
	#navigation_item_09 a:hover{text-indent:-5000px;background:url(images_brand/navigation_item.gif) -160px -220px no-repeat;}
	
		#navigation_item_09_01 a{text-indent:-5000px;background:url(images_brand/navigation_item.gif) 0px -240px no-repeat;}
		#navigation_item_09_01 a:hover{text-indent:-5000px;background:url(images_brand/navigation_item.gif) -160px -240px no-repeat;}
	
		#navigation_item_09_02 a{text-indent:-5000px;background:url(images_brand/navigation_item.gif) 0px -260px no-repeat;}
		#navigation_item_09_02 a:hover{text-indent:-5000px;background:url(images_brand/navigation_item.gif) -160px -260px no-repeat;}
	
		#navigation_item_09_03 a{text-indent:-5000px;background:url(images_brand/navigation_item.gif) 0px -280px no-repeat;}
		#navigation_item_09_03 a:hover{text-indent:-5000px;background:url(images_brand/navigation_item.gif) -160px -280px no-repeat;}
	
	#navigation_item_10 a{text-indent:-5000px;background:url(images_brand/navigation_item.gif) 0px -300px no-repeat;}
	#navigation_item_10 a:hover{text-indent:-5000px;background:url(images_brand/navigation_item.gif) -160px -300px no-repeat;}
	
	#navigation_item_11 a{text-indent:-5000px;background:url(images_brand/navigation_item.gif) 0px -320px no-repeat;}
	#navigation_item_11 a:hover{text-indent:-5000px;background:url(images_brand/navigation_item.gif) -160px -320px no-repeat;}
	
	#navigation_item_12 a{text-indent:-5000px;background:url(images_brand/navigation_item.gif) 0px -340px no-repeat;}
	#navigation_item_12 a:hover{text-indent:-5000px;background:url(images_brand/navigation_item.gif) -160px -340px no-repeat;}
	
		#navigation_item_12_01 a{text-indent:-5000px;background:url(images_brand/navigation_item.gif) 0px -360px no-repeat;}
		#navigation_item_12_01 a:hover{text-indent:-5000px;background:url(images_brand/navigation_item.gif) -160px -360px no-repeat;}
	
		#navigation_item_12_02 a{text-indent:-5000px;background:url(images_brand/navigation_item.gif) 0px -380px no-repeat;}
		#navigation_item_12_02 a:hover{text-indent:-5000px;background:url(images_brand/navigation_item.gif) -160px -380px no-repeat;}
	
		#navigation_item_12_03 a{text-indent:-5000px;background:url(images_brand/navigation_item.gif) 0px -400px no-repeat;}
		#navigation_item_12_03 a:hover{text-indent:-5000px;background:url(images_brand/navigation_item.gif) -160px -400px no-repeat;}
	
	#navigation_item_13 a{text-indent:-5000px;background:url(images_brand/navigation_item.gif) 0px -420px no-repeat;}
	#navigation_item_13 a:hover{text-indent:-5000px;background:url(images_brand/navigation_item.gif) -160px -420px no-repeat;}
	
	#navigation_item_14 a{text-indent:-5000px;background:url(images_brand/navigation_item.gif) 0px -440px no-repeat;}
	#navigation_item_14 a:hover{text-indent:-5000px;background:url(images_brand/navigation_item.gif) -160px -440px no-repeat;}
	
	#navigation_item_15 a{text-indent:-5000px;background:url(images_brand/navigation_item.gif) 0px -460px no-repeat;}
	#navigation_item_15 a:hover{text-indent:-5000px;background:url(images_brand/navigation_item.gif) -160px -460px no-repeat;}
	
	#navigation_item_16 a{text-indent:-5000px;background:url(images_brand/navigation_item.gif) 0px -480px no-repeat;}
	#navigation_item_16 a:hover{text-indent:-5000px;background:url(images_brand/navigation_item.gif) -160px -480px no-repeat;}
	
	/* ========== 正規店の設定 ========== */
	#navigation_shop_01 a{text-indent:-5000px;background:url(images_brand/navigation_shop.gif) 0px 0px no-repeat;}
	#navigation_shop_01 a:hover{text-indent:-5000px;background:url(images_brand/navigation_shop.gif) -160px 0px no-repeat;}
		
	#navigation_shop_02 a{text-indent:-5000px;background:url(images_brand/navigation_shop.gif) 0px -20px no-repeat;}
	#navigation_shop_02 a:hover{text-indent:-5000px;background:url(images_brand/navigation_shop.gif) -160px -20px no-repeat;}
	
	#navigation_shop_03 a{text-indent:-5000px;background:url(images_brand/navigation_shop.gif) 0px -40px no-repeat;}
	#navigation_shop_03 a:hover{text-indent:-5000px;background:url(images_brand/navigation_shop.gif) -160px -40px no-repeat;}
	
	#navigation_shop_04 a{text-indent:-5000px;background:url(images_brand/navigation_shop.gif) 0px -60px no-repeat;}
	#navigation_shop_04 a:hover{text-indent:-5000px;background:url(images_brand/navigation_shop.gif) -160px -60px no-repeat;}
	
	#navigation_shop_05 a{text-indent:-5000px;background:url(images_brand/navigation_shop.gif) 0px -80px no-repeat;}
	#navigation_shop_05 a:hover{text-indent:-5000px;background:url(images_brand/navigation_shop.gif) -160px -80px no-repeat;}
	
	#navigation_shop_06 a{text-indent:-5000px;background:url(images_brand/navigation_shop.gif) 0px -100px no-repeat;}
	#navigation_shop_06 a:hover{text-indent:-5000px;background:url(images_brand/navigation_shop.gif) -160px -100px no-repeat;}
	
	#navigation_shop_07 a{text-indent:-5000px;background:url(images_brand/navigation_shop.gif) 0px -120px no-repeat;}
	#navigation_shop_07 a:hover{text-indent:-5000px;background:url(images_brand/navigation_shop.gif) -160px -120px no-repeat;}
	
	#navigation_shop_08 a{text-indent:-5000px;background:url(images_brand/navigation_shop.gif) 0px -140px no-repeat;}
	#navigation_shop_08 a:hover{text-indent:-5000px;background:url(images_brand/navigation_shop.gif) -160px -140px no-repeat;}
	
	#navigation_shop_09 a{text-indent:-5000px;background:url(images_brand/navigation_shop.gif) 0px -160px no-repeat;}
	#navigation_shop_09 a:hover{text-indent:-5000px;background:url(images_brand/navigation_shop.gif) -160px -160px no-repeat;}

/* ========== 正規店リストの設定 ========== */
	#shop_regularly a{
		width:77px;
		height:40px;
		margin:0px;
		padding:0px;
		display:block;
		text-decoration:none;
		}
	#shop_regularly ul{
		margin:0px;
		padding:0px;
		list-style:none;
		}
	#shop_regularly li{
		margin:0px;
		padding:0px;
		display:inline;
		}
		
/* ========== 正規店リストのロールオーバーの設定 - TOPPAGE ========== */
	#shop_regularly_01 a{text-indent:-5000px;background:url(images_brand/shop_regularly.gif) 0px 0px no-repeat;}
	#shop_regularly_01 a:hover{text-indent:-5000px;background:url(images_brand/shop_regularly.gif) 0px -40px no-repeat;}
	
	#shop_regularly_02 a{text-indent:-5000px;background:url(images_brand/shop_regularly.gif) -77px 0px no-repeat;}
	#shop_regularly_02 a:hover{text-indent:-5000px;background:url(images_brand/shop_regularly.gif) -77px -40px no-repeat;}
	
	#shop_regularly_03 a{text-indent:-5000px;background:url(images_brand/shop_regularly.gif) -154px 0px no-repeat;}
	#shop_regularly_03 a:hover{text-indent:-5000px;background:url(images_brand/shop_regularly.gif) -154px -40px no-repeat;}
	
	#shop_regularly_04 a{text-indent:-5000px;background:url(images_brand/shop_regularly.gif) -231px 0px no-repeat;}
	#shop_regularly_04 a:hover{text-indent:-5000px;background:url(images_brand/shop_regularly.gif) -231px -40px no-repeat;}
	
	#shop_regularly_05 a{text-indent:-5000px;background:url(images_brand/shop_regularly.gif) -308px 0px no-repeat;}
	#shop_regularly_05 a:hover{text-indent:-5000px;background:url(images_brand/shop_regularly.gif) -308px -40px no-repeat;}
	
	#shop_regularly_06 a{text-indent:-5000px;background:url(images_brand/shop_regularly.gif) -385px 0px no-repeat;}
	#shop_regularly_06 a:hover{text-indent:-5000px;background:url(images_brand/shop_regularly.gif) -385px -40px no-repeat;}
	
	#shop_regularly_07 a{text-indent:-5000px;background:url(images_brand/shop_regularly.gif) -462px 0px no-repeat;}
	#shop_regularly_07 a:hover{text-indent:-5000px;background:url(images_brand/shop_regularly.gif) -462px -40px no-repeat;}
	
	#shop_regularly_08 a{text-indent:-5000px;background:url(images_brand/shop_regularly.gif) -539px 0px no-repeat;}
	#shop_regularly_08 a:hover{text-indent:-5000px;background:url(images_brand/shop_regularly.gif) -539px -40px no-repeat;}
	
	#shop_regularly_09 a{text-indent:-5000px;background:url(images_brand/shop_regularly.gif) -616px 0px no-repeat;}
	#shop_regularly_09 a:hover{text-indent:-5000px;background:url(images_brand/shop_regularly.gif) -616px -40px no-repeat;}

/* ========== ブランド店リストの設定 ========== */
	#shop_brand a{
		width:87px;
		height:40px;
		margin:0px;
		padding:0px;
		display:block;
		text-decoration:none;
		}
	#shop_brand ul{
		margin:0px;
		padding:0px;
		list-style:none;
		}
	#shop_brand li{
		margin:0px;
		padding:0px;
		display:inline;
		}
		
/* ========== 正規店リストのロールオーバーの設定 - TOPPAGE ========== */
	#shop_brand_01 a{text-indent:-5000px;background:url(images_brand/shop_brand.gif) 0px 0px no-repeat;}
	#shop_brand_01 a:hover{text-indent:-5000px;background:url(images_brand/shop_brand.gif) 0px -40px no-repeat;}
	
	#shop_brand_02 a{text-indent:-5000px;background:url(images_brand/shop_brand.gif) -87px 0px no-repeat;}
	#shop_brand_02 a:hover{text-indent:-5000px;background:url(images_brand/shop_brand.gif) -87px -40px no-repeat;}

	#shop_brand_03 a{text-indent:-5000px;background:url(images_brand/shop_brand.gif) -174px 0px no-repeat;}
	#shop_brand_03 a:hover{text-indent:-5000px;background:url(images_brand/shop_brand.gif) -174px -40px no-repeat;}
	
	#shop_brand_04 a{text-indent:-5000px;background:url(images_brand/shop_brand.gif) -261px 0px no-repeat;}
	#shop_brand_04 a:hover{text-indent:-5000px;background:url(images_brand/shop_brand.gif) -261px -40px no-repeat;}
	
	#shop_brand_05 a{text-indent:-5000px;background:url(images_brand/shop_brand.gif) -348px 0px no-repeat;}
	#shop_brand_05 a:hover{text-indent:-5000px;background:url(images_brand/shop_brand.gif) -348px -40px no-repeat;}
	
	#shop_brand_06 a{text-indent:-5000px;background:url(images_brand/shop_brand.gif) -435px 0px no-repeat;}
	#shop_brand_06 a:hover{text-indent:-5000px;background:url(images_brand/shop_brand.gif) -435px -40px no-repeat;}
	
	#shop_brand_07 a{text-indent:-5000px;background:url(images_brand/shop_brand.gif) -522px 0px no-repeat;}
	#shop_brand_07 a:hover{text-indent:-5000px;background:url(images_brand/shop_brand.gif) -522px -40px no-repeat;}
	
	#shop_brand_08 a{text-indent:-5000px;background:url(images_brand/shop_brand.gif) -609px 0px no-repeat;}
	#shop_brand_08 a:hover{text-indent:-5000px;background:url(images_brand/shop_brand.gif) -609px -40px no-repeat;}